pub mod create;
pub mod edit;
pub mod get;
pub mod list;
pub mod pinned;
pub struct Pulls {
pub(crate) owner: String,
pub(crate) repo: String,
}
impl Pulls {
/// Create a [Pull Request](crate::model::pulls::PullRequest) in a repository.
///
/// # Example
/// ```
/// # use gitea_sdk::{Client, Auth};
/// # async fn create_pr() {
/// let client = Client::new(
/// "https://gitea.example.com",
/// Auth::Token("your-token")
/// );
/// let pr = client
/// .pulls("owner", "repo")
/// .create("my-branch", "main", "My PR")
/// .body("This is my PR")
/// .send(&client)
/// .await
/// .unwrap();
/// # }
/// ```
/// This will create a pull request with the title "My PR" and body "This is my PR" from the
/// branch "my-branch" to the branch "main" in the repository "owner/repo".
pub fn create(
&self,
head: impl ToString,
base: impl ToString,
title: impl ToString,
) -> create::CreatePullRequestBuilder {
create::CreatePullRequestBuilder::new(&self.owner, &self.repo, head, base, title)
}
/// Edit a [Pull Request](crate::model::pulls::PullRequest) in a repository.
///
/// # Example
/// ```
/// # use gitea_sdk::{Client, Auth};
/// # async fn edit_pr() {
/// let client = Client::new(
/// "https://gitea.example.com",
/// Auth::Token("your-token")
/// );
/// client
/// .pulls("owner", "repo")
/// .edit(1)
/// .title("My PR")
/// .body("This is my PR")
/// .send(&client)
/// .await
/// .unwrap();
/// # }
/// ```
/// This will edit the pull request with the ID 1 in the repository "owner/repo" to have the
/// title "My PR" and body "This is my PR".
pub fn edit(&self, id: i64) -> edit::EditPullRequestBuilder {
edit::EditPullRequestBuilder::new(&self.owner, &self.repo, id)
}
/// Get a [Pull Request](crate::model::pulls::PullRequest) by its head and base branches.
///
/// # Example
/// ```
/// # use gitea_sdk::{Client, Auth};
/// # async fn get_pr_by_branches() {
/// let client = Client::new(
/// "https://gitea.example.com",
/// Auth::Token("your-token")
/// );
/// let pr = client
/// .pulls("owner", "repo")
/// .get_by_branches("my-branch", "main")
/// .send(&client)
/// .await
/// .unwrap();
/// # }
/// ```
/// This will get the pull request from the branch "my-branch" to the branch "main" in the
/// repository "owner/repo".
pub fn get_by_branches(
&self,
head: impl ToString,
base: impl ToString,
) -> get::GetPullRequestByBranchesBuilder {
get::GetPullRequestByBranchesBuilder::new(&self.owner, &self.repo, head, base)
}
/// Get a [Pull Request](crate::model::pulls::PullRequest) by its ID.
///
/// # Example
/// ```
/// # use gitea_sdk::{Client, Auth};
/// # async fn get_pr_by_id() {
/// let client = Client::new(
/// "https://gitea.example.com",
/// Auth::Token("your-token")
/// );
/// let pr = client
/// .pulls("owner", "repo")
/// .get(1)
/// .send(&client)
/// .await
/// .unwrap();
/// # }
/// ```
/// This will get the pull request with the ID 1 in the repository "owner/repo".
pub fn get(&self, id: i64) -> get::GetPullRequestByIdBuilder {
get::GetPullRequestByIdBuilder::new(&self.owner, &self.repo, id)
}
/// List a repository's [Pull Requests](crate::model::pulls::PullRequest).
///
/// # Example
///
/// ```
/// # use gitea_sdk::{Client, Auth, model::issues::State};
/// # async fn list_prs() {
/// let client = Client::new(
/// "https://gitea.example.com",
/// Auth::Token("your-token")
/// );
/// let issues = client
/// .pulls("owner", "repo")
/// .list()
/// .state(State::Open)
/// .send(&client)
/// .await
/// .unwrap();
/// # }
/// ```
/// This will get all open issues in the repository "owner/repo".
pub fn list(&self) -> list::ListPullRequestsBuilder {
list::ListPullRequestsBuilder::new(&self.owner, &self.repo)
}
/// Get a list of pinned [Pull Requests](crate::model::pulls::PullRequest) in a repository.
///
/// # Example
/// ```
/// # use gitea_sdk::{Client, Auth};
/// # async fn pinned_prs() {
/// let client = Client::new(
/// "https://gitea.example.com",
/// Auth::Token("your-token")
/// );
/// let pinned_prs = client
/// .pulls("owner", "repo")
/// .pinned()
/// .send(&client)
/// .await
/// .unwrap();
/// # }
/// ```
/// This will get all pinned pull requests in the repository "owner/repo".
pub fn pinned(&self) -> pinned::PinnedPullRequestsBuilder {
pinned::PinnedPullRequestsBuilder::new(&self.owner, &self.repo)
}
}
